Big Fish Little Fish is actively seeking Geologists/Site Engineers to manage various aspects of geotechnical projects. The position is entirely site-based and emphasizes overseeing site activities, ensuring adherence to specifications while maintaining quality control and safety protocols.

The ideal candidate will possess at least 2 years of experience in geotechnical fields, complemented by a relevant degree, with a full driving licence required.
